          When dealing with landlords, or prospective landlords, I always get everything in writing. Often I offer to swap phone numbers and ask "Do you get text messages?" I found out that SMS messages are considered written communication by legal authorities during landlord-tenant disputes. I've found landlords are much more responsive if you send a text rather than make a phone call.
